Catholic Schools Week

The last week in January kicks off Catholic Schools Week and it is a busy week for the St. Paul PTO.  We do many different activities each day.  This year’s events will include spirit days such as college gear day, sunglasses day, slippers day, and school spirit day.  Additionally, we will again invite community leaders to lunch with the students, provide daily snacks in the teachers lounge for the staff, have classes make a Hall of Fame display, host a talent show and more!  Additionally, information about St. Paul School and artwork from our children has been displayed at the Marion Public Library and the North Park Mall.  We hope to do this again.  The goal of the PTO is to share our school with the community while generating spirit within the school.

Tour of Homes Bake Sale

For the last 2 years, we were able to coordinate the Tour of Homes Bake Sale.  This large event provided us with a great start to the year.  Families are asked to bring baked goods to the school in mid-September.  They are sorted, priced and taken to one of the Tour homes.  We then sell the items and are able to keep the funds.
